VMate — a single app for video needs
VMate is a multimedia app developed by the VMate team that combines video watching, downloading, and basic production tools in one package. It aims to keep your device uncluttered by offering multiple functions inside a single interface. That convenience is appealing, but it’s worth asking whether the app sacrifices depth for breadth.
Core capabilities summarized
- Community features: browse a large catalog of short videos, react with likes and comments, share clips, and send direct messages to other users.
- One-tap saving: a download control appears on videos you view, making it straightforward to save clips to your device with a single tap.
- Video production tools: capture, trim, merge, compress, overlay effects, and export without switching apps.
- Audio controls: add background music, record voiceovers, and use an integrated music editor to fine-tune soundtracks.
Quick downloading
Once installed, VMate displays a download button on social or in-app videos you open, enabling one-click saving. After obtaining a clip, you can immediately work on it inside the app. Always confirm you have the right to download or re-upload content before using it elsewhere.
Built-in editing studio
VMate lets you shoot and polish videos without leaving the app. Basic enhancements like filters and visual effects are available alongside more functional tools — trimming, joining multiple clips, compressing files for easier sharing, and dubbing. The included music editor provides extra control over audio elements. When your project is complete, you can publish it back to the platform directly.
Community focus and language support
The app hosts an active user base and a large library of content, but it tends to be regionally focused. Many videos and interface options target Indian audiences and several Indian languages are supported. Interaction mechanics follow standard social-video conventions: follow, like, comment, share, and direct messaging.
Strengths and limitations
VMate’s main advantage is convenience: everything from download to editing to sharing happens in one place. However, it generally delivers modest quality across features rather than excelling in any single area. If you want powerful, professional-grade editing tools or advanced production features, this app is likely to feel limiting. For casual creators or users who simply want an integrated social-video experience, it’s a reasonable choice.
